Charpy Impact TestingImpact testing is performed to determine the notch toughness of a material. Notch toughness is measured by the amount of energy required to break a V-notch test specimen under impact loading, at a specific temperature. All low and medium alloyed carbon steels will behave in a completely brittle manner at low temperatures. The temperature that this phenomenon will occur is dictated by steel making practices, chemical composition, heat treatment and grain size. This type of testing is important when a steel structure will be placed in colder climates.
